Title:
HYDROGEN STORAGE ALLOY ELECTRODE AND MANUFACTURE THEREOF

Abstract:
PROBLEM TO BE SOLVED: To provide a superior cycle lifetime characteristic by mixing hydrogen storage alloy powder with metal coated powder obtained by coating a surface of at least one kind of powder to be selected from among scandium, yttrium, lanthanoids and oxides and hydroxides of these materials with a conductive metal at a specified value or less of mean coating thickness. SOLUTION: Metal-coated powder obtained by coating a surface of powder with conductive metal at 1 μm or less of mean coating thickness in the porous condition is used. At least one kind from among scandium, yttrium, lanthanoid and oxides and hydroxides of these material is made to contact with a solution, including at least one kind of metal to be selected from among silver, copper, nickel, cobalt, rhodium, iridium, palladium, platinum, gold and alloys of these metals so as to coat the surface of the powder with the conductive metal at 1 μm or less of a mean coating thickness, and thereafter, this metal-coated powder is mixed with the hydrogen storage alloy powder.
